Governance Explanations

Form 990, Part VI, Section A, Line 2

John middleton is a board member and stephen nigro, kevin weinman, james brassord and lisa rutherford are officers of amherst inn company.

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 11B

The trustees of amherst college members of the board of trustees were provided a full copy of form 990 prior to filing, with the exception of schedule b in order to respect the wishes of the donors that gave gifts with the assumption of remaining anonymous. The review of schedule b was conducted by the audit committee, chairman of the board of trustees and the president of the college.

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 12C

All individuals covered by the policy complete a conflict of interest disclosure statement with the secretary of the board of trustees (the "secretary") annually. The secretary accumulates all disclosure statements and furnishes a summary to the conflict of interest review committee. In all instances where the conflict of interest review committee determines that a conflict of interest does exist, such conflicts, and their remedy, are disclosed to the board of trustees at the next meeting. The conflict of interest committee reports to the board at least annually.

Form 990, Part VI, Section B, Line 15A

The college participated in an annual survey of comparable institutions which compared historic salaries and designated benefits for the chief executive officer and senior administrative staff. The college's president reviewed with the board of trustees the relevant survey information as well as senior staff performance evaluations and discussed annual salary adjustments. The board of trustees delegated to an ad hoc committee on compensation, consisting of independent trustees, authority to determine the compensation of the president. As provided in the compensation policy for designated individuals approved by the board in may 2012, the committee on compensation reviewed the relevant survey information, conducted an annual evaluation of the president, determined the president's compensation and contemporaneously documented its decision. The committee on compensation shared its findings and compensation decision with the board of trustees.

Form 990, Part VI, Section C, Line 19

The trustees of amherst college makes its annual financial statements available on its website and mails it to certain interested third parties. The conflict of interest policy is also available on the website.

FORM 990, PART VI, LINE 14:

The college has a written document retention and destruction policy that was approved by the college's senior management. Approval of this policy is not required at the full board of trustees level.

Supplemental Narrative

Additional Explanations

FORM 990, PART I, LINE 1 & PART III, LINE 1:

Amherst college educates men and women of exceptional potential from all backgrounds so that they may seek value and advance knowledge, engage the world around them, and lead principled lives of consequence. Amherst brings together the most promising students, whatever their financial need, in order to promote diversity of experience and ideas within a purposefully small residential community. Working closely with faculty, staff and administrators dedicated to intellectual freedom and the highest standards of instruction in the liberal arts, amherst undergraduates assume substantial responsibility for undertaking inquiry and for shaping their education within and beyond the curriculum. Amherst college is committed to learning through close colloquy and to expanding the realm of knowledge through scholarly research and artistic creation at the highest level. Its graduates link learning with leadership - in service to the college, to their communities, and to the world beyond.

Financial Statement Notes

PART III, LINE 4:

The trustees of amherst college does not capitalize gifts in kind of art, historical treasures or other similar assets held for public exhibition, etc. The folger shakespeare memorial library (the library), does capitalize purchases to its collection which is recorded at cost. The folger shakespeare memorial library holds the largest and most complete collection of shakespeareana in the world and the largest collection of english printed books from 1475 to 1640 outside of england, as well as extensive continental renaissance holdings. The collection includes books, manuscripts, documents, paintings, illustrations, tapestries, furnishings, musical instruments, scores, and curios from the renaissance and theater history. The emily dickinson museum consists of two historic houses and their contents, in the center of amherst, massachusetts, closely associated with the poet emily dickinson and members of her family during the ninteenth centuries. The mead art museum creates innovative and rigorous exhibitions from its diverse collection of 19,500 works including american art, russian modernist art, french art, british portraiture, african art, japanese art, 19th and 20th century photography, and master and modern prints and drawings. Over 150 amherst college classes visit the mead's two study rooms annually to learn from original works of art. The beneski museum of natural history houses research collections of vertebrate and invertebrate paleontology, minerals, anthropology and modern vertebrates, as well as numerous exhibits which illustrate the evolution and ecology of major groups of animals. The college and the library maintain policies and procedures addressing the collections' upkeep as well as other aspects of their management, including accession and deaccession policies.

PART IV, LINE 2B:

The trustees of amherst college serves as the custodian of funds owned by certain student groups.

PART V, LINE 4:

The mission of the trustees of amherst college's endowment is to provide financial support in order that the college may provide a quality education to all admitted students as articulated in the mission statement of amherst college. The endowment is managed for the purpose of ensuring the current and future spending requirements are supported, while also preserving the endowment fund in perpetuity. The endowment funded a substantial portion of operating revenue in this tax year. The endowment distribution is used for such purposes as financial aid, named professorships, faculty and student research, academic support, scientific equipment, athletics, internships, and fellowships/prizes.

PART X, LINE 2:

The institution is generally exempt from federal and state income taxes. Management performs an annual review for uncertain tax positions along with any related interest and penalties. Management beleives that the institution has no uncertain tax positions that would have a material adverse effect, individually or in the aggregate, upon the institution's balance sheet or the related statement of activities or cash flows.

Part V, Line 2

Amherst college has adopted asu 2016-14, presentation of the financial statements for not-for-profit entities. As a result, the june 30, 2021 audited financial statements classify net assets as either net assets without donor restrictions, or net assets with donor restrictions. For purposes of schedule d, line 2, amherst college has reported endowment funds without donor restrictions as board designated or quasi-endowment and endowment funds with donor restrictions as permanent endowment, respectively.
